U.S. Stocks Close Higher, Virgin Galactic Falls Over 30%, MSTR Up 3.18%

BlockBeats News, June 13th, according to Bitget market data, the U.S. stock market closed on Friday with the Dow rising 0.7% initially, the S&P 500 Index up 0.5%, and the Nasdaq Composite Index up 0.3%. On the first day of trading, SpaceX (SPCX.O) surged 19%, closing at $161.1, with a total market value of $2.1 trillion, making it the sixth-largest publicly traded company in the United States.


On the other hand, other aerospace concept stocks fell, with Virgin Galactic (SPCE.N) dropping more than 30% and Rocket Lab (RKLB.O) falling more than 10%. Arm (ARM.O) rose by 11%, while Intel (INTC.O) rose by 6.5%.


As for cryptocurrency concept stocks, MSTR rose by 3.18%, CRCL fell by 5.77%, COIN fell by 0.42%, BMNR fell by 2.54%, SBET rose by 1.47%, and PURR rose by 2.47%.
